Randomized trial results led to reduction in the use of minimally invasive surgery for cervical cancer

In a Correspondence article published in the April 29, 2021 issue of the New England Journal of Medicine, researchers from University Hospitals (UH) Cleveland Medical Center, and New York Presbyterian Hospital - Weill Cornell Medicine in New York, found a substantial reduction in the use of minimally invasive surgery for cervical cancer after publication of the results a major study called the Laparoscopic Approach to Cervical Cancer (LACC) in November 2018.

Raising transfusion threshold improves acute upper GI bleeding outcomes

Outcomes among patients with acute upper gastrointestinal bleeding can be improved by employing a restrictive transfusion strategy that raises the threshold for the transfusion of red cells, the results of a Spanish study indicate.

Inviragen commences Phase 1 clinical trial of DENVax dengue vaccine in Colombia

Inviragen, a company developing vaccines to protect against infectious diseases worldwide, and the Program for the Study and Control of Tropical Diseases (PECET), jointly announced the initiation of a Phase 1 clinical trial of DENVax™ in Colombia. DENVax is an investigational vaccine designed to provide protection against all four dengue virus serotypes. The trial will measure the safety of DENVax as well as the immune responses induced by the vaccine in healthy adults in Rionegro, Colombia.

Counselors


Counselors: A provider who is trained and educated in the performance of behavior health services through interpersonal communications and analysis. Training and education at the specialty level usually requires a master's degree and clinical experience and supervision for licensure or certification.
